πŸ›‘οΈ MoCa Community Resilience Day 2026
Go Beyond. Be Ready. Be the Difference.

Join us for an exciting day of learning, discovery and community engagement at the inaugural MoCa Community Resilience Day 2026!

Organised by the Moulmein-Cairnhill Community Emergency & Engagement (C2E) Committee in partnership with the Singapore Civil Defence Force (SCDF) and community partners, this event aims to equip residents and members of the public with practical emergency preparedness skills while promoting a safer and more resilient community.

πŸ“… Date: Sunday, 23 August 2026
⏰ Time: 11.00am – 2.30pm
πŸ“ Venue: Shaw Centre Atrium, 1 Scotts Road
